Which of the following should one not do in writing a case report?
 
  a. Keep sentences relatively short, minimize difficult words, and reduce the use of jargon and acronyms.
  b. Omit active verbs and decrease the use of subheadings.
  c. Don't be judgmental.
  d. Only label when necessary and beneficial to the client's well-being.
  e. Describe behaviors that are representative of client issues.
  f. Don't be afraid to take a stand if you feel strongly that the information warrants it.
  g. Point out both strengths and weaknesses of your client.

Question 2

The Family Educational Rights and Privacy Act of 1974, the Freedom of Information Act, and the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A) have had its greatest impact on which of the following?
 
  a. Duty to Warn
  b. Fee assessment
  c. Confidentiality of records
  d. Competence of professionals
  e. All of the above

An identified risk factor for osteoporosis is the intake of excessive amounts of vitamin A. Dietary intake of approximately double the recommended daily amount of vitamin A, by women, has been shown to reduce bone mineral density and increase the chances for hip fractures compared with women who consumed the recommended daily amount (or less) of vitamin A.
